Uncovering the Fundamental Shifts and Advanced Innovations That Are Transforming the Door Heater Market Landscape and Driving New Opportunities Across Sectors
Over the past decade, the door heater industry has undergone a profound transformation driven by breakthroughs in materials science, digital integration, and heightened environmental awareness. Advanced ceramics and composite heating elements have enabled thinner, more efficient wall-mounted and ceiling-mounted units, reducing energy consumption while delivering uniform thermal output. Simultaneously, the rollout of smart building platforms has spurred the integration of IoT-enabled controls, allowing facility managers to automate temperature thresholds, monitor performance remotely, and dynamically adjust heating levels based on real-time traffic patterns at key entry points.Moreover, growing emphasis on decarbonization has prompted manufacturers to expand their electric heating portfolios and optimize gas-fired systems for lower emissions. Infrared technology, in its long wave, medium wave, and short wave variants, has found renewed interest due to its direct heating efficiency and rapid response characteristics. These technological advancements coincide with a shift toward modular, portable designs that support temporary installations for events or construction sites, as well as permanent retrofit solutions for existing buildings. In addition, strategic partnerships between thermal engineering specialists and smart controls providers are redefining the value proposition-delivering not only heat but actionable data that informs predictive maintenance and energy optimization.

Deriving Deep Market Segmentation Perspectives by Analyzing Product Types End Uses Heating Technologies Distribution Channels and Installation Models for Door Heaters
A nuanced understanding of market segmentation reveals where growth opportunities and competitive pressures converge in the door heating space. By type, ceiling-mounted solutions have gained favor in facilities with high ceilings and aesthetic priorities, while floor-mounted heaters cater to warehouses and industrial applications where robust performance takes precedence. Portable units offer on-demand warmth at temporary sites and can be rapidly deployed, whereas wall-mounted models strike the balance between efficiency and installation ease in commercial office and retail environments.Diving deeper, end users in the commercial field encompass healthcare centers that require strict temperature control for safety, hospitality venues seeking guest comfort, office buildings prioritizing energy efficiency, and retail establishments framing entrances to enhance customer experience. In industrial facilities, manufacturing plants demand precise environmental regulation for sensitive processes, and warehouses depend on door heaters to minimize thermal loss during frequent loading operations. Residential applications span both multi-family dwellings, where common-area durability and noise constraints matter, and single-family homes that emphasize design integration and user-friendly controls.
Further differentiation emerges through heating technology choices. Convection-based fan-forced units excel at rapid air circulation, while radiant convection designs deliver even warmth without moving parts. Electric ceramic modules, PTC elements, and resistive heaters present varying trade-offs in response time and maintenance, and gas-powered solutions running on LPG or natural gas remain relevant where fuel availability and operating costs align. Infrared alternatives, including long wave, medium wave, and short wave options, provide direct heat to occupants and objects, reducing energy losses in draft-prone entry zones.
Distribution channel strategies vary accordingly, with direct sales teams offering customized B2B solutions, offline outlets such as home improvement centers, mass merchandisers, and specialist dealers serving diverse buyer segments, and online platforms-ranging from e-commerce marketplaces to manufacturer websites-enabling convenient procurement. Finally, installation types fall into permanent set-ups for new construction or retrofit projects, whereas temporary configurations support event use and rental scenarios. Evaluating Regional Demand Patterns and Strategic Growth Drivers in the Americas Europe Middle East Africa and Asia Pacific for Door Heater Solutions
Regional dynamics underscore how economic conditions, regulatory environments, and cultural preferences shape demand for door heating solutions. In the Americas, robust commercial construction activity in North America and ongoing retrofit initiatives in Latin America drive interest in high-performance units. Energy efficiency mandates in the United States, combined with incentives for green building certifications, have elevated the adoption of smart-enabled heaters in healthcare, hospitality, and office sectors. Meanwhile, cost-sensitive markets in Mexico and Brazil present opportunities for competitively priced electric and gas models that balance affordability with reliability.Across Europe, the Middle East, and Africa, a diverse tapestry of climates and regulatory regimes influences product choice. Northern and Western European countries have stringent energy codes that favor low-consumption convection systems with integrated monitoring capabilities, whereas emerging markets in the Gulf Cooperation Council invest heavily in HVAC infrastructure with an emphasis on scalability and turnkey solutions. In sub-Saharan Africa, demand is focused on durable, low-maintenance heaters for commercial centers and cold storage warehouses, despite challenges in distribution network density.
In the Asia-Pacific region, rapid urbanization and industrial expansion are key growth drivers. China and India continue to be centers of manufacturing innovation and local production, offering both cost advantages and evolving quality standards. Southeast Asian markets present a mix of residential developments seeking sleek, wall-mounted units and industrial zones requiring heavy-duty floor installations. Online distribution channels are gaining momentum, particularly in Australia and Japan, where buyers expect seamless digital experiences, warranty registration, and after-sales service options that complement traditional dealer networks.
